@keyframes entMeshFloat{0%{background-position:15% 60%,85% 20%}to{background-position:25% 40%,75% 50%}}.ent-hero-section[data-astro-cid-veapyacl]{position:relative;padding-top:calc(64px + var(--space-24));padding-bottom:var(--space-24);text-align:center;background-image:radial-gradient(ellipse at 15% 60%,rgba(108,99,255,.18),transparent),radial-gradient(ellipse at 85% 20%,rgba(0,212,170,.12),transparent);background-size:60% 80%,50% 70%;background-repeat:no-repeat;animation:entMeshFloat 12s ease-in-out infinite alternate}.ent-hero-content[data-astro-cid-veapyacl]{max-width:900px;margin-inline:auto}.ent-hero-title[data-astro-cid-veapyacl]{font-size:var(--text-4xl);font-weight:var(--fw-extrabold);line-height:var(--lh-tight);margin-bottom:var(--space-6)}.ent-hero-accent[data-astro-cid-veapyacl]{color:var(--color-accent)}.ent-hero-subline[data-astro-cid-veapyacl]{font-size:var(--text-lg);color:var(--color-text-secondary);line-height:var(--lh-relaxed);max-width:640px;margin-inline:auto;margin-bottom:var(--space-10)}.ent-hero-metrics[data-astro-cid-veapyacl]{display:grid;grid-template-columns:repeat(2,1fr);gap:var(--space-4);margin-bottom:var(--space-10)}@media (min-width: 768px){.ent-hero-metrics[data-astro-cid-veapyacl]{grid-template-columns:repeat(4,1fr)}}.ent-hero-actions[data-astro-cid-veapyacl]{display:flex;gap:var(--space-4);justify-content:center;flex-wrap:wrap}@media (max-width: 767px){.ent-hero-section[data-astro-cid-veapyacl]{padding-top:calc(64px + var(--space-16));padding-bottom:var(--space-16)}}@media (min-width: 768px){.ent-hero-title[data-astro-cid-veapyacl]{font-size:var(--text-5xl)}}@media (min-width: 1024px){.ent-hero-title[data-astro-cid-veapyacl]{font-size:var(--text-6xl)}}.ent-position-intro[data-astro-cid-na2xy2xd]{text-align:center;font-size:var(--text-lg);color:var(--color-text-secondary);line-height:var(--lh-relaxed);max-width:640px;margin-inline:auto;margin-bottom:var(--space-10)}.ent-position-wrapper[data-astro-cid-na2xy2xd]{overflow-x:auto;-webkit-overflow-scrolling:touch}.ent-position-table[data-astro-cid-na2xy2xd]{width:100%;border-collapse:collapse;min-width:700px}.ent-position-table[data-astro-cid-na2xy2xd] th[data-astro-cid-na2xy2xd],.ent-position-table[data-astro-cid-na2xy2xd] td[data-astro-cid-na2xy2xd]{padding:var(--space-4) var(--space-5);text-align:left;border-bottom:1px solid var(--color-border);font-size:var(--text-sm)}.ent-position-table[data-astro-cid-na2xy2xd] th[data-astro-cid-na2xy2xd]{font-weight:var(--fw-semibold);font-size:var(--text-xs);text-transform:uppercase;letter-spacing:.05em;color:var(--color-text-muted);padding-bottom:var(--space-3)}.ent-position-highlight[data-astro-cid-na2xy2xd]{color:var(--color-accent)}.ent-position-label[data-astro-cid-na2xy2xd]{font-weight:var(--fw-medium);color:var(--color-text-primary)}.ent-position-agency[data-astro-cid-na2xy2xd],.ent-position-freelancer[data-astro-cid-na2xy2xd]{color:var(--color-text-secondary)}.ent-position-nosota[data-astro-cid-na2xy2xd]{color:var(--color-accent2);font-weight:var(--fw-medium)}.ent-position-bottom[data-astro-cid-na2xy2xd]{text-align:center;font-size:var(--text-sm);color:var(--color-text-secondary);line-height:var(--lh-relaxed);margin-top:var(--space-8);max-width:640px;margin-inline:auto;font-style:italic}.ent-position-link[data-astro-cid-na2xy2xd]{text-align:center;margin-top:var(--space-4)}.ent-position-link[data-astro-cid-na2xy2xd] a[data-astro-cid-na2xy2xd]{color:var(--color-text-secondary);font-size:var(--text-sm);transition:color var(--tr-base)}.ent-position-link[data-astro-cid-na2xy2xd] a[data-astro-cid-na2xy2xd]:hover{color:var(--color-accent)}.ent-cap-grid[data-astro-cid-rfldfyjg]{display:grid;grid-template-columns:1fr;gap:var(--space-4)}@media (min-width: 768px){.ent-cap-grid[data-astro-cid-rfldfyjg]{grid-template-columns:repeat(2,1fr)}}@media (min-width: 1024px){.ent-cap-grid[data-astro-cid-rfldfyjg]{grid-template-columns:repeat(3,1fr)}}.ent-cap-card[data-astro-cid-rfldfyjg]{display:flex;flex-direction:column;gap:var(--space-3);padding:var(--space-6)}.ent-cap-icon[data-astro-cid-rfldfyjg]{color:var(--color-accent)}.ent-cap-title[data-astro-cid-rfldfyjg]{font-size:var(--text-lg);font-weight:var(--fw-semibold)}.ent-cap-body[data-astro-cid-rfldfyjg]{font-size:var(--text-sm);color:var(--color-text-secondary);line-height:var(--lh-relaxed);flex:1}.ent-cap-badges[data-astro-cid-rfldfyjg]{display:flex;flex-wrap:wrap;gap:var(--space-2);margin-top:var(--space-2)}.ent-arch-intro[data-astro-cid-mvrwlav6]{text-align:center;font-size:var(--text-lg);color:var(--color-text-secondary);line-height:var(--lh-relaxed);max-width:640px;margin-inline:auto;margin-bottom:var(--space-10)}.ent-arch-grid[data-astro-cid-mvrwlav6]{display:grid;grid-template-columns:1fr;gap:var(--space-4)}@media (min-width: 768px){.ent-arch-grid[data-astro-cid-mvrwlav6]{grid-template-columns:repeat(3,1fr)}}.ent-arch-col[data-astro-cid-mvrwlav6]{padding:var(--space-6);display:flex;flex-direction:column;gap:var(--space-3)}.ent-arch-icon[data-astro-cid-mvrwlav6]{color:var(--color-accent)}.ent-arch-col-title[data-astro-cid-mvrwlav6]{font-size:var(--text-lg);font-weight:var(--fw-semibold)}.ent-arch-bullets[data-astro-cid-mvrwlav6]{list-style:none;padding:0;display:flex;flex-direction:column;gap:var(--space-2)}.ent-arch-bullets[data-astro-cid-mvrwlav6] li[data-astro-cid-mvrwlav6]{font-size:var(--text-sm);color:var(--color-text-secondary);line-height:var(--lh-relaxed);padding-left:var(--space-4);position:relative}.ent-arch-bullets[data-astro-cid-mvrwlav6] li[data-astro-cid-mvrwlav6]:before{content:"✓";position:absolute;left:0;color:var(--color-accent2);font-weight:var(--fw-bold)}.ent-arch-link[data-astro-cid-mvrwlav6]{text-align:center;margin-top:var(--space-4)}.ent-arch-link[data-astro-cid-mvrwlav6] a[data-astro-cid-mvrwlav6]{color:var(--color-text-secondary);font-size:var(--text-sm);transition:color var(--tr-base)}.ent-arch-link[data-astro-cid-mvrwlav6] a[data-astro-cid-mvrwlav6]:hover{color:var(--color-accent)}.ent-tech-intro[data-astro-cid-qz5zorqb]{text-align:center;font-size:var(--text-lg);color:var(--color-text-secondary);line-height:var(--lh-relaxed);max-width:640px;margin-inline:auto;margin-bottom:var(--space-10)}.ent-tech-groups[data-astro-cid-qz5zorqb]{display:grid;grid-template-columns:1fr;gap:var(--space-8)}@media (min-width: 768px){.ent-tech-groups[data-astro-cid-qz5zorqb]{grid-template-columns:repeat(2,1fr)}}@media (min-width: 1024px){.ent-tech-groups[data-astro-cid-qz5zorqb]{grid-template-columns:repeat(3,1fr)}}.ent-tech-group-title[data-astro-cid-qz5zorqb]{font-size:var(--text-sm);font-weight:var(--fw-semibold);color:var(--color-text-muted);text-transform:uppercase;letter-spacing:.08em;margin-bottom:var(--space-3)}.ent-tech-badges[data-astro-cid-qz5zorqb]{display:flex;flex-wrap:wrap;gap:var(--space-2)}.ent-tech-note[data-astro-cid-qz5zorqb]{text-align:center;font-size:var(--text-xs);color:var(--color-text-muted);line-height:var(--lh-relaxed);margin-top:var(--space-8);max-width:500px;margin-inline:auto}.ent-industries-intro[data-astro-cid-nx3uhstb]{text-align:center;font-size:var(--text-lg);color:var(--color-text-secondary);line-height:var(--lh-relaxed);max-width:640px;margin-inline:auto;margin-bottom:var(--space-10)}.ent-industries-grid[data-astro-cid-nx3uhstb]{display:grid;grid-template-columns:repeat(2,1fr);gap:var(--space-4)}@media (min-width: 768px){.ent-industries-grid[data-astro-cid-nx3uhstb]{grid-template-columns:repeat(3,1fr)}}.ent-industry-wrapper[data-astro-cid-nx3uhstb]{position:relative}.ent-industry-highlight[data-astro-cid-nx3uhstb]{border-radius:var(--radius-lg);outline:2px solid var(--color-accent);outline-offset:-2px}.ent-industry-link[data-astro-cid-nx3uhstb]{display:block;text-align:center;font-size:var(--text-xs);color:var(--color-accent);padding-bottom:var(--space-3);transition:color var(--tr-base)}.ent-industry-link[data-astro-cid-nx3uhstb]:hover{color:var(--color-accent-hover)}.ent-case-intro[data-astro-cid-vvpheqrf]{text-align:center;font-size:var(--text-lg);color:var(--color-text-secondary);line-height:var(--lh-relaxed);max-width:640px;margin-inline:auto;margin-bottom:var(--space-10)}.ent-case-layout[data-astro-cid-vvpheqrf]{display:grid;grid-template-columns:1fr;gap:var(--space-8);margin-bottom:var(--space-10)}@media (min-width: 768px){.ent-case-layout[data-astro-cid-vvpheqrf]{grid-template-columns:1fr 1fr}}.ent-case-req-list[data-astro-cid-vvpheqrf]{list-style:none;padding:0;display:flex;flex-direction:column;gap:var(--space-3)}.ent-case-req-list[data-astro-cid-vvpheqrf] li[data-astro-cid-vvpheqrf]{font-size:var(--text-sm);color:var(--color-text-secondary);line-height:var(--lh-relaxed);padding-left:var(--space-5);position:relative}.ent-case-req-list[data-astro-cid-vvpheqrf] li[data-astro-cid-vvpheqrf]:before{content:"✓";position:absolute;left:0;color:var(--color-accent2);font-weight:var(--fw-bold)}.ent-case-metrics[data-astro-cid-vvpheqrf]{display:grid;grid-template-columns:repeat(2,1fr);gap:var(--space-4)}@media (min-width: 1024px){.ent-case-metrics[data-astro-cid-vvpheqrf]{grid-template-columns:repeat(3,1fr)}}.ent-case-tech[data-astro-cid-vvpheqrf]{display:flex;flex-wrap:wrap;gap:var(--space-2);justify-content:center;margin-bottom:var(--space-8)}.ent-case-cta[data-astro-cid-vvpheqrf]{text-align:center}.ent-case-cta[data-astro-cid-vvpheqrf] a[data-astro-cid-vvpheqrf]{color:var(--color-accent);font-weight:var(--fw-semibold);font-size:var(--text-base);transition:color var(--tr-base)}.ent-case-cta[data-astro-cid-vvpheqrf] a[data-astro-cid-vvpheqrf]:hover{color:var(--color-accent-hover)}.ent-models-intro[data-astro-cid-x5j4zund]{text-align:center;font-size:var(--text-lg);color:var(--color-text-secondary);line-height:var(--lh-relaxed);max-width:640px;margin-inline:auto;margin-bottom:var(--space-10)}.ent-process-steps[data-astro-cid-x5j4zund]{display:grid;grid-template-columns:1fr;gap:var(--space-4);margin-bottom:var(--space-12)}@media (min-width: 768px){.ent-process-steps[data-astro-cid-x5j4zund]{grid-template-columns:repeat(5,1fr)}}.ent-process-step[data-astro-cid-x5j4zund]{text-align:center;position:relative}.ent-process-step-num[data-astro-cid-x5j4zund]{width:32px;height:32px;border-radius:var(--radius-full);background:var(--color-accent);color:var(--color-bg-primary);font-weight:var(--fw-bold);font-size:var(--text-sm);display:flex;align-items:center;justify-content:center;margin:0 auto var(--space-3)}.ent-process-step-icon[data-astro-cid-x5j4zund]{color:var(--color-accent2);margin-bottom:var(--space-2)}.ent-process-step-title[data-astro-cid-x5j4zund]{font-size:var(--text-sm);font-weight:var(--fw-semibold);margin-bottom:var(--space-1)}.ent-process-step-desc[data-astro-cid-x5j4zund]{font-size:var(--text-xs);color:var(--color-text-secondary);line-height:var(--lh-relaxed)}.ent-models-grid[data-astro-cid-x5j4zund]{display:grid;grid-template-columns:1fr;gap:var(--space-4)}@media (min-width: 768px){.ent-models-grid[data-astro-cid-x5j4zund]{grid-template-columns:repeat(3,1fr)}}.ent-model-card[data-astro-cid-x5j4zund]{padding:var(--space-6);display:flex;flex-direction:column;gap:var(--space-3)}.ent-model-icon[data-astro-cid-x5j4zund]{color:var(--color-accent)}.ent-model-title[data-astro-cid-x5j4zund]{font-size:var(--text-lg);font-weight:var(--fw-semibold)}.ent-model-desc[data-astro-cid-x5j4zund]{font-size:var(--text-sm);color:var(--color-text-secondary);line-height:var(--lh-relaxed)}.ent-models-cta[data-astro-cid-x5j4zund]{text-align:center;margin-top:var(--space-10)}.ent-faq-list[data-astro-cid-gzusrp6x]{max-width:720px;margin-inline:auto;display:flex;flex-direction:column;gap:var(--space-3)}.ent-faq-item[data-astro-cid-gzusrp6x]{background:var(--color-bg-surface);border:1px solid var(--color-border);border-radius:var(--radius-lg);overflow:hidden;transition:border-color var(--tr-base)}.ent-faq-item[data-astro-cid-gzusrp6x][open]{border-color:var(--color-border-active)}.ent-faq-question[data-astro-cid-gzusrp6x]{display:flex;align-items:center;justify-content:space-between;gap:var(--space-4);padding:var(--space-5) var(--space-6);cursor:pointer;font-size:var(--text-base);font-weight:var(--fw-semibold);color:var(--color-text-primary);list-style:none}.ent-faq-question[data-astro-cid-gzusrp6x]::-webkit-details-marker{display:none}.ent-faq-icon[data-astro-cid-gzusrp6x]{font-size:var(--text-xl);color:var(--color-accent);flex-shrink:0;transition:transform var(--tr-base)}.ent-faq-item[data-astro-cid-gzusrp6x][open] .ent-faq-icon[data-astro-cid-gzusrp6x]{transform:rotate(45deg)}.ent-faq-answer[data-astro-cid-gzusrp6x]{padding:0 var(--space-6) var(--space-5)}.ent-faq-answer[data-astro-cid-gzusrp6x] p[data-astro-cid-gzusrp6x]{font-size:var(--text-sm);color:var(--color-text-secondary);line-height:var(--lh-relaxed)}
